kittyhawk 737, crashes flightsim when changing payload

Featured Replies

well it says its largly over loaded, so i tried to adjust the payload, it just causes flight sim to lock upanyone know why?

Same thing.Several third party addon birds do this. I think that it is the format used in the aircraft.cfg Weight and Balance data. I would suggest just making your payload changes by editing the text there. I personally prefer to default to a full load and then make my adjestments as applicable in the fuel load, which does still work fine without crashing FS9. I added the full complement of seating and edited the data to match that included in:http://flyaow.com/planes.htmand/orhttp://www.bh.com/companions/034074152X/ap...a-a/default.htmGood luck:RTH

Seems to be the number of stations added...apparently anything above 50 makes FS unhappy...!
